使用双层[ ]来进行索引。这种切片方式是python的list所没有的。

例1:
import numpy as np
a = np.array([1,2,3,4,5,6])
a[[1,3]]
返回:
array([2, 4])例2:
import numpy as np
c = np.array([[1,2,3],[4,5,6]])
c[:, [1,2]]
返回:
array([[2, 3],[5, 6]])

numpy常用的一种高效切片方式相关推荐

  1. Linux+Qt 下同一数据空间vfork多进程间通信的一种高效便捷方式(信号槽直接调用)

    Linux+Qt 下同一数据空间vfork多进程间通信的一种高效便捷方式(信号槽直接调用) 概述 传统的多进程间通信往往非常麻烦,采用的方法比如管道,共享内存,socket,文件等,大都非常繁琐, 1 ...

  2. 浅谈常用的几种web攻击方式以及解决办法

    身在互联网的时候,web在给我们带来便利的同时,有些人也在盯着这些便利,因此出现了攻击网站的现象.所以我们在开发的时候,要注意这些容易被攻击的地方,以及做好防御的措施,下面将介绍一些这些 常见的攻击手 ...

  3. Linux常用的四种配置网卡方式

    Linux常用的四种配置网卡方式(RHEL8.5) 此方法同样适用于RHEL7 一.VIM文本编辑器 1.打开编辑器,进入此目录中,cd /etc/sysconfig/network-scripts/ ...

  4. Python爬虫常用的几种数据提取方式

    python爬虫的几种数据提取方式:正则 ,bs4,pyquery,xpath,cssselector. 一,正则 提取数据步骤:创建正则对象-->匹配查找-->提取数据保存 <ht ...

  5. spring常用的三种依赖注入方式

    平常的java开发中,程序员在某个类中需要依赖其它类的方法,则通常是new一个依赖类再调用类实例的方法,这种开发存在的问题是new的类实例不好统一管理,spring提出了依赖注入的思想,即依赖类不由程 ...

  6. 视频会议常用的四种网络协议方式

    视频会议以操作简便.高效及低廉的价格受到很多人的青睐,很多企业都有布置视频会议系统来加强内部交流.作为凭借网络进行数据信息传输的操作体系,视频会议系统在建设过程中,涉及到相关协议标准还是较多的,下面为 ...

  7. Linux常用的几种软件安装方式

    写在前面 Linux有非常多的发行版本,从性质上划分,大体分为由商业公司维护的商业版本与由开源社区维护的免费发行版本.商业版本以Redhat为代表,开源社区版本则以debian为代表: 所以一般来说著 ...

  8. asp.net中常用的几种身份验证方式

    前言 在B/S系统开发中,经常需要使用"身份验证".因为web应用程序非常特殊,和传统的C/S程序不同,默认情况下(不采用任何身份验证方式和权限控制手段),当你的程序在互联网/局域 ...

  9. 网络安全渗透中常用的10种渗透测试方式

    1.信息收集 信息收集剖析这是所有侵略恶意攻击前提条件/原曲/基本.根据对互联网信息收集剖析,能够随之.针对性地制订仿真模拟黑客攻击恶意攻击方案,以提升侵略成功概率.减少曝露或被发现了的机率.信息收集 ...

  10. 【css】常用的几种水平垂直居中方式与盒子模型,面试经常问到!

    div水平垂直居中 假设结构为此,2个div嵌套 <div class="box"><div class="content"></ ...

最新文章

  1. 数据性能调校——查看最耗资源的各种SQL
  2. 分享一个OTA测试服务器,可以用来测试esp8266的http update功能
  3. Hyperopt中文文档:Cite引用
  4. Pod详解-端口设置
  5. [LeetCode]Find Minimum in Rotated Sorted Array
  6. 图像分类_01图像分类简介:挑战+近邻分类器+CIFAR-10数据集概述
  7. [转]DES加密 java与.net可以相互加密解密两种方法
  8. win11亮度调节不见了怎么办 windows亮度调节不见了的解决方法
  9. android 内存泄漏总结
  10. 通俗易懂讲解Java线程安全
  11. 算法:匹配有效的括号20. Valid Parentheses
  12. 读后感--《魔鬼数学:大数据时代,数学思维的力量》
  13. AntDesign前端分页
  14. 桌面出现2个计算机,在一个电脑屏幕上如何同时显示两个word
  15. Java jks转换pem,PEM证书转JKS
  16. linux限制message日志大小,message显示rsyslog日志服务警告信息due to rate-limiting
  17. java 捕获异常打印详细错误信息:Exception e
  18. git push失败:Unable to access 'https://gitee.com/Lmui/proxy.git/': Could not resolve host: gitee.com
  19. Linux kali无线安全之WPA/WPA2握手包捕获与爆破
  20. python鸢尾花案例_BP算法实例—鸢尾花的分类(Python)

热门文章

  1. eclipse混淆打包出错
  2. Python 文本挖掘:使用gensim进行文本相似度计算
  3. AutoCAD2020左键单击长按套锁功能
  4. 181007扇贝有道每日一句
  5. Atitit form sbmt 表单提交的几种功能方法与实现目录1.1. Atitit 表单提交 mailto协议 http协议 11.2. form-urlencoded mul
  6. Atitit 前端重要概念和趋势总结 大前端 目录 1. 大前端 1 2. 三个层面上的大前端 1 2.1. 大前端与NodeJS与前后端分离 1 2.2. 微信Web 1 2.3. React
  7. Atitit 企业常见100个职能 组织职能 社会职能 政府职能 家庭职能 团队职能
  8. Atitit.注解解析(1)---------词法分析 attilax总结 java .net
  9. atitit.二进制数据无损转字符串网络传输
  10. Rust:阴阳谜题输出